Lee Frost is widely regarded as one of the most talented and versatile filmmakers in the annals of exploitation cinema. Born on August 14, 1935, in Globe, Arizona, Frost grew up in Glendale, California, and Oahu, Hawaii, before eventually winding up in Hollywood, where he began his career making TV commercials for Telepics.
Frost made his film debut with the nudie cutie Surftide 77 in the early 1960s, and went on to make a slew of films in various genres, including tongue-in-cheek horror comedy, mondo shock documentaries, perverse softcore roughies, crime drama, westerns, and Nazisploitation. Many of his 1960s features were made for legendary trash flick producer Bob Cresse.
Frost also added sex inserts to foreign films such as London in the Raw, Night Women, and Witchcraft '70. Throughout the 1970s, he continued to produce entertainingly sleazy drive-in items, including Zero in and Scream, Chrome and Hot Leather, Chain Gang Women, The Thing with Two Heads, Policewomen, The Black Gestapo, Dixie Dynamite, and A Climax of Blue Power.
Frost often cast former football player Phil Hoover in his 1970s movies, and frequently collaborated with producer/screenwriter Wes Bishop. Both Frost and Bishop also appeared as actors in small parts in Frost's films. In the 1980s and early 1990s, Frost worked as an editor on industrial movies for a film laboratory.
Lee Frost's last feature film was the straight-to-video Shannon Whirry erotic thriller Private Obsession in 1995. He died at the age of 71 on May 25, 2007.
